How Did You Observe 12-12-12?

The alignment of the day, month and year won't happen again for many years.

Did you almost forget 12-12-12?.

Wednesday was that wonderfully odd time when we had an identical numerical convergence of the day of the month, the month of the year and the last two digits of the year. Hence Dec. 12, 2012.

To go another step deeper, we got the chance to see the minutes and hour in alignment, as well. Hence during the noon hour, we had 12:12 p.m. at 12-12-12.

And we won't get this chance again for quite a few years. Think about it: Next year is 2013 and we don't have 13 months in the year.

Really, it won't be until 2101 when we get the chance to see  another 1-1-01.
